Nevus comedonicus (NC) is a rare type of epidermal nevus that clinically presents as grouped dilated follicular openings with keratotic plugs, an appearance similar to comedones. Lesions usually present at birth, though sporadic cases of development later in life ...Nevus comedonicus is a rare epidermal abnormality of the pilosebaceous unit, which is congenital in most patients but may also appear early in childhood. It may be localized or have an extensive involvement, the latter showing a unilateral predominance with only a few cases presenting bilaterally. Chronic skin conditions can get really rough to ...Nevus comedonicus (NC) syndrome is a condition first identified in 1978. The cause of NC syndrome has been recently proven to be a gain-of-function, mosaic postzygotic mutation of the NEK9 gene. A systematic review of the literature retrieved 43 well-established cases of NC syndrome reported so far. Nevus comedonicus is an uncommon skin abnormality first described in 1895 by Kofmann who used the term “comedo nevus.” It comprises of groups of pits filled with black keratinous plugs resembling blackheads, with inflammatory acne lesions developing later. Nevus comedonicus is caused by a defect in the development of the hair follicle.Nevus comedonicus syndrome is the association of nevus comedonicus with abnormalities in the central nervous system, skeletal system, skin, and eyes as follows: Central nervous system - Epilepsy, electroencephalogram abnormalities, transverse myelitis, microcephalyIntroduction. Nevus comedonicus (NC) is a rare skin disorder. In this review, we will provide an update on clinical features, pathogenesis, and treatment options. Clinically NC is characterized by closely arranged, dilated follicular openings with keratinous plugs resembling classical comedones. The present paper refers to a young female patient with extensive nevus comedonicus at ...Epidermal nevus syndrome is an umbrella term used to describe epidermal nevi in association with syndromic features. The first well-described syndrome was Schimmelpenning syndrome, but numerous related syndromes were described in subsequent years. These interrelated syndromes share cutaneous, neurologic, skeletal, and ophthalmologic findings.Nevus comedonicus associated with epidermal nevus.
